We are seeking a compassionate Physical Therapist to join our team at our Beatrice Good Samaritan facility. As a Physical Therapist, you will plan, organize, and deliver physical therapy programs to help clients/patients/residents recover and improve their mobility, relieve pain, increase strength, and prevent deformities.

**Responsibilities:"
- Utilize tools and techniques to administer physical therapy interventions following safeguards.
- Document client's/patient's/resident's information for evaluation; establish therapeutic plans and modify them if necessary.
- Educate clients/patients/residents and their family members about treatment plans/schedules and self-exercises to be continued at home.
- Knowledge of and utilize appropriate age-related treatments and evaluations relating to the needs of clients/patients/residents.
- Demonstrate and incorporate knowledge of current research into daily treatment of clients/patients/residents.
- May treat individuals of all ages with varying diagnosis and disorders.
- Will demonstrate documentation in accordance with departmental guidelines and meet all regulatory requirements.
- Demonstrates level of treatment associated with their specialty provided to their clients/patients/residents.
- Follows and adheres to accepted clinical practice guidelines of professional organization.
